Fargen Amplification is expanding its leading boutique tube amplifier line with the introduction of the Micro Plex, at an entry-level price. The Micro Plex is a Class A, hand-wired tube amplifier that offers a versatile range of classic rock tones – from “The Wind Cries Mary” to “Back in Black.” It features a 5 Watt …
